The concept of crostini, meaning 'little toasts' in Italian, dates back centuries as a way to utilize stale bread. Initially humble peasant fare, they evolved into sophisticated vehicles for various toppings. Smoked salmon has its own long history, originating from ancient preservation techniques and later becoming a delicacy, particularly in Nordic cultures. The combination of smoked fish with cream cheese and dill, though popularized in New York City delis, draws inspiration from these European traditions, bringing together fresh, rich, and herbaceous notes to create a balanced and beloved appetizer. This crostini is a testament to the timeless appeal of simple, quality ingredients.

While the classic combination is superb, feel free to customize! For a touch of spice, add a pinch of red pepper flakes to the cream cheese mixture. Avocado slices or a dollop of guacamole can be added for a creamy, fresh element. Instead of red onion, try thinly sliced cucumber for a cooling crunch. For an extra savory note, a sprinkle of everything bagel seasoning over the cream cheese before adding the salmon is a delightful twist. You could also swap out dill for chives or parsley for a milder herb flavor. If you're a fan of fresh, vibrant appetizers, you might also enjoy gravlax or shrimp cocktail recipes.
For the crispiest crostini, ensure your baguette slices are thinly and evenly cut. Don't overload them with olive oil before toasting; a light brush is enough. Allow the crostini to cool completely before spreading the cream cheese, preventing it from melting. Soften your cream cheese to room temperature for easier mixing and a smoother spread. When slicing the red onion, aim for paper-thin pieces to avoid overpowering the delicate salmon flavor. For best texture, assemble just before serving.
Crostini are best assembled and served fresh to maintain the crispness of the baguette. The dill cream cheese can be made up to 2 days ahead and st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ator. Smoked salmon should be stored according to package directions. Pair these elegant bites with a crisp, dry white wine like Sauvignon Blanc, or a light Prosecco for a celebratory sparkle. They also go wonderfully with a non-alcoholic sparkling cider.
